Using a BBQ Grill Rotisserie for Special Cuts of Meat

Outdoor cooking is about so much more than grilled burgers. Don’t get me wrong, hamburgers cooked over a fire are indescribably better than fast food. But there are some meats that require a little more time on the grill. If you want to roast large cuts of meat over the fire for a long time, then you need to use a barbeque grill rotisserie. Roasted meat also happens to be as healthy as it is tasty. Using a rotisserie really expands the type of cooking you can accomplish with your grill.

A rotisserie is a mechanical device that rotates skewered meat on a spit, which is a long, solid rod that holds food while it’s being roasted. Rotating the meat over a fire accomplishes two things. First, it allows the meat to cook evenly on all sides. Second, it automatically bastes the meat in its own juices. Because of this, cooking goes a lot easier. There’s no stopping to baste the meat or turn it over. Rotisserie cooking can be accomplished with a low level of heat, so it’s a great way to slow roast meats.

You know that grilling is already one of the healthiest ways to prepare food. As it turns out, using a rotisserie is one of the healthiest grilling methods. It can be done indoors or out and it produces exceptionally delicious roast meats.

There are several advantages to using a rotisserie to prepare meat on a grill. Some cuts of meats simply don’t lend themselves well to traditional grilling. Whole chickens, turkeys, and beef or pork roasts are all meats that taste wonderful when cooked on a grill, but aren’t good cuts for direct grilling. Meats cooked using a rotisserie are also juicier than those cooked using other methods.

You should be aware that a dripping pan is required to collect juices that drip off the rotating meat. Usually one will be included with the rotisserie. The pan will prevent flare-ups caused by dripping fat. And the collected drippings can often be used to make an scrumptious gravy.
